Population Overview
Merkel town is a small community located in Texas. The total population is 2,630. It ranks as the 629th most populous out of 1,800 cities and towns in Texas.
Age Demographics
The median age in Merkel town is 36.2 years. This is 2% higher than the state median of 35.5 years. With 29.8% of the population under 18, Merkel town has a notably young demographic profile, suggesting a family-oriented community.
Economy, Income & Housing
The median household income in Merkel town is $62,368. This is 18% lower than the state median of $76,292. Compared to the national median of $78,538, household income here is 21% lower. The poverty rate stands at 14.5%. This is 5% higher than the state poverty rate of 13.8%. The unemployment rate is 1.9%. This is 63% lower than the state rate of 5.1%. The median home value is $99,000. Housing costs are 62% lower than the state median of $260,400. With a home-value-to-income ratio of just 1.6x, Merkel town is one of the most affordable housing markets in the area. 77.3% of occupied housing units are owner-occupied. This homeownership rate is 24% higher than the state average of 62.6%.
Race & Ethnicity
The largest racial or ethnic group in Merkel town is White (non-Hispanic), making up 74.2% of the population. Hispanic or Latino residents account for 18.7%. The White (non-Hispanic) population is significantly higher than the state average (74.2% vs 39.9%). The Black or African American population (2.0%) is well below the state average of 11.9%. The Hispanic or Latino population (18.7%) is well below the state average of 39.5%. The Asian population (0.1%) is well below the state average of 5.3%.
Education
12.6%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. This is 62% lower than the state rate of 33.1%. Nationally, 35.0% of adults hold at least a bachelor's degree. The high school graduation rate (or equivalent) is 92.2%.
Data Sources & Methodology
All demographic data for Merkel town, Texas is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against Texas state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 1,800 Census-designated places in Texas.
